Paul Casto

January 1, 1950 — August 19, 2015

Paul Boyd Casto, 65, formerly of Bartlesville, Oklahoma, died Wednesday, August 19, 2015 at Topeka, Kansas. Paul was born in Worland, Washakie County, Wyoming on January 1, 1950 to John Lewis Casto and Rosalee (Buckley) Casto.

He lived in Alaska, Texas and Oklahoma. He served in the U.S. Navy and worked on the Alaskan Pipeline after graduating from the first Bartlesville Sooner High School Class. Later he attended Oklahoma State University graduating with Bachelor Degrees in Marketing and Management. He was a member of the Elks.

In November 1974 he married Jean Fulton and had two sons. He managed locally Long John Silvers, Arby's, and Rib Crib. Since 2006 he and his wife together managed Independent Senior Living communities for Holiday Retirement Corporation.

Paul enjoyed traveling and his latest hobby of lathe-turning writing pens. He dearly loved his family and friends and enjoyed being with them. He will be missed by all of them.

Survivors include his wife, Jean; sons, Shane and Jeremy Casto of Bartlesville; sister, Pat Milford of Bartlesville; seven grandchildren: Reme, Lizzie, Alex, Hailey, Cameron, Elexis and Carson; one great-grandchild, Teagan; and numerous aunts, uncles and cousins in Oklahoma and California.

At his request no services will be held. Memorial contributions may be made to the American Cancer Society, in care of Kathy Leeper, PO Box 1094, Bartlesville, OK 74005 for those who wish to donate in his memory.
